Scope and content
-El-Kab, tomb of Paheri, west wall of the chapel: scene of agriculture and scenes of weighing and lading gold on boats.
-Caption:
'Tomb of Paheri El-Kab'.
This photograph is in a section titled 'Kahun & Gurob antiquities 1890 942-952'.
